GetIDeviceInstByIoAddr (FB)ΒΆ
FUNCTION_BLOCK GetIDeviceInstByIoAddr EXTENDS ETrigA IMPLEMENTS ICmpEventCallback
This function block returns the associated IDevice object for a specific I/O address.
